| Egon> Let me rephrase my question. You're absolutely right,
| Egon> btw. But what is mean is. I want to color a specific
| Egon> phrase. I have a table with content and a notice "passed" or
| Egon> "failed" in it, denoting the succes of a certain test. (See
| Egon> http://jchempaint.sourceforge.net/ -> testsuite).
|
| <emphasis role="green">
Yes, emphasis would be my choice as well (since what you want is a
sort of emphasis). You could use "phrase" as well, it's a more-or-less
semantic-free wrapper for identifying bits of inline content.
